NFL Power Rankings


This is going to be a new weekly feature here at the Inquisitr. Each and every Wednesday from now until the Wild Card Round of the NFL Playoffs I will be sharing with all of you my weekly NFL power rankings. So what makes me think I am qualified to do so, well I am the NFL Draft writer for Examiner.com, I also am a beat reporter for the Detroit Lions, and I hold NFL Press credentials. While not everyone is going to agree with my rankings, that is really the point. I would like these power rankings to be a center point of discussion for the 2009 NFL season.

Now the Rankings:

1. Pittsburgh Steelers- they are the champs until someone takes it from them

2. San Diego Chargers- It looks like they have the tools to dominate

3. New England Patriots- A great team with a great QB

4. Atlanta Falcons- Good QB, team added weapons

5. New Orleans Saints- Prolific offense

6. Indianapolis Colts- Peyton is still the man

7. Green Bay Packers- it is time for Aaron Rodgers to step up

8. Minnesota Vikings- they have the best RB in the game, and Favre to run the offense

9. Tennessee Titans- they look to be starting where they left off in 2008

10. New York Giants- Would be higher if they didn’t have questions at WR

11. Arizona Cardinals- Play in a weak division, and good dominate again

12. Dallas Cowboys- Can Tony Romo lead this team back to the playoffs?

13. Philadelphia Eagles- Can Vick get them over the hump?

14. Baltimore Ravens- the defense is still the strength

15. New York Jets- at some point Mark Sanchez will look like a rookie QB

16. Chicago Bears- Jay Cutler may not be the answer

17. Houston Texans- they are much improved, but still have something to prove

18. Carolina Panthers- Have many questions remaining to be answered

19. Seattle Seahawks- Have left their window of opportunity

20. Denver Broncos- This team is a mess

21. Buffalo Bills- Probably on their way up may need a year to gel

22. Tampa Bay Buccaneers- New Coach, new QB, who really knows yet

23. San Francisco 49ers- Questions at QB, and unable to sign first round draft pick

24. Cleveland Browns- New Coach and system may be better with Brady Quinn

25. Jacksonville Jaguars- Can David Garrard step up?

26. Miami Dolphins- Still a few pieces away

27. Washington Redskins- Daniel Snyder is one of the worst NFL owners

28. Kansas City Chiefs- Cassel will miss the opener, but this is still a bad team

29. St. Louis Rams- still rebuilding

30. Cincinnati Bengals- still on the decline

31. Detroit Lions- Until they win, they stay at the bottom

32. Oakland Raiders- Bad team, Coach may be arrested, what a mess
